Subject: DR drill notes — Queuewarden autoscaler

Future maintainers, hello from the past. We just finished the disaster-recovery drill for Queuewarden, the queue-depth autoscaler, and it mostly went fine — failover took 9 minutes, and the scaling policies restored cleanly from the Harlow Ridge snapshot. The one snag: nobody could remember where the restore passphrase was documented, which cost us twenty awkward minutes. So we're fixing that right here. If you ever have to rerun this drill, the recovery passphrase you need is below.

vault phrase of yaguf-hahaf = druath-holix

**Runbook: Wonky timezones in Quillport exports**

If a customer says their report totals "shifted by a day," it's almost always the export timezone, not the data. Quillport renders everything in UTC unless the workspace has an override set, and some older workspaces never got one. Check the workspace settings first, then re-run the export — don't manually edit the CSV. If it still looks off, grab the export job's trace so platform can dig in. The token you need is right below.

build token for tajeg-bajep: htk14_409ba9df6b8acb

Notes from the Pingline triage huddle. Fan-out queues backed up again during the evening spike, so some users saw notifications 20+ minutes late. We've added backpressure throttling — expect "delayed delivery" tickets to drop, but don't promise instant fixes yet. Support macro is updated in Helpdeck. If customers report drops (not delays), that's new — flag it straight to the engineer on point.

signatory, hahop-kajeg: Giliel Caswyn

## Configuration

Marrowcalc runs user-supplied formulas inside a locked-down sandbox, so your plugin can't accidentally (or deliberately) touch the host. Tune memory and timeout limits with the usual `MC_SANDBOX_*` vars. Sandboxed workers also verify that formula bundles were signed by the gateway; the verification secret goes in your env file on the following line:

vault entry, yagep-yagef: COURIER_KEY13=8965fb29ff62d